01What Minerva is — and what it isn't

Minerva is a web browser for children with a built-in helper (Noctua) that checks pages using on-device AI, plus optional tools for a parent or guardian to set limits and see activity.

A safety aid, not a guarantee.

No content filter is perfect. Minerva can miss things, and it may occasionally get a page wrong in either direction. It is designed to help a caring adult, not to replace your own supervision and judgement. You remain responsible for how your child uses the internet. Please don't rely on Minerva as your child's only protection online.
